设为首页收藏本站积分获取及使用技巧附件上传须知[求助-西门子PLC300/400]Linux系统下上位机通讯协议及PLC冗余系统组态

追梦工控论坛|工控论坛-专业的Intouch论坛

 找回密码
 立即注册

QQ登录

只需一步,快速开始

总共8197条微博

动态微博

查看: 4013|回复: 2

[求助-西门子PLC300/400]Linux系统下上位机通讯协议及PLC冗余系统组态

[复制链接]

升级  44.5%

该用户从未签到

发表于 2014-4-8 11:55:16 | 显示全部楼层 |阅读模式

上传分享工控资料得追梦点,下载积分获取办法点击进入 ☆追梦点充值入口
发帖回帖赚金币兑换下载积分。上传附件须知点击进入

×

马上注册,结交更多工控达人,分享经验,让你轻松玩转追梦工控论坛。

已有帐号?  点击登录   或者        

支付宝扫一扫领红包
最近要做一套高可靠性的自动化控制系统,而且上位机(PC)要采用Linux系统。有一些组网的问题想请教大家。(第一次用西门子PLC,可能问的问题不够清晰,见谅)感谢大家的耐心回答。</P>图1中:
1. PC上能否采用两块普通以太网卡?
1.1. PC和PLC的通讯在此种情况下一般采用何种通讯协议?
1.1.1. 调用西门子的SAPI-S7接口,走TCP/IP协议,是否可行?
1.1.2. 如果在TCP/IP基础上用自由口通讯协议,冗余系统可靠性一般怎样?编程工作量大吗?
2.如果采用西门子CP1613网卡,需要采用几块?
2.1. 此种硬件情况下,在PC上面运行用户自行开发的程序(能读取和改写控制变量),一般采用何种通讯协议?
2.2 Linux下有CP1613等网卡的驱动吗?
3.图中冗余系统在PC运行Linux系统的情况下可否实现?
4.图中的CPU可否采用S7-300系列?组成软冗余系统。(同时要做到与PC的通讯介质冗余)
图2中:
1.分布式的IO模块和主站之间可以做总线冗余吗?
1.1 比如右图中单一形式的H CPU,比如采用profinet连接主站和分布式IO,可以采用环形总线吗?或者冗余总线?
1.2 如果可以,那左图中的每个CPU和分布式IO的通讯分别可以采用环形总线,或者冗余总线吗?
2.如图的冗余IO系统,可以采用S7-300系列的CPU来做吗?

        问题补充:
Linux下做PC与PLC的冗余连接,采用TCP连接,使用Fetch/Write服务可能比较现实一点。中间可能需要自己做链路选择,还有判断PLC中主机和备份机的工作状态。

图片说明: 1,图1-冗余通讯 2,图2-冗余IO
让我们联手拒绝网络伸手党,下载积分获取办法&附件上传须知 ☆追梦点充值入口





+1
4015°C
2
  • xaagrpb
  • lipingrd
过: 他们

升级  28%

该用户从未签到

发表于 2014-4-8 12:25:59 | 显示全部楼层
危险,西门子的软件都基于微软的操作系统。
                                                                                                                                                                                                                                                              
                                                        

升级  26%

该用户从未签到

发表于 2014-4-8 13:51:31 | 显示全部楼层
这个估计难度极大,要做很多底层的开发。当然,如果技术水平很高,也就不是问题了。会了不难、难了不会。
                                                                                                                                                                                                                                                                                                                                   
                                                                                                                                                                                                            这个估计难度极大,要做很多底层的开发。当然,如果技术水平很高,也就不是问题了。会了不难、难了不会。西门子的软件都基于微软的操作系统。
*滑块验证:
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

请珍惜自己的ID,严禁发布垃圾水贴,诸如adsf......顶......纯表情......多次重复回帖刷积分......轻则删帖警告,重则封禁!★请分享资料、经验或者赞助论坛,贡献一份力量★

关闭

最新活动上一条 /1 下一条

小黑屋|手机版|追梦工控论坛|工控论坛-专业的Intouch论坛 ( 皖ICP备10012005号 )|网站地图

GMT+8, 2025-5-9 02:49 , Processed in 0.133842 second(s), 22 queries , Gzip On, APCu On.

Powered by Dreamyiyi

© 2009-2025 工控论坛

快速回复 返回顶部 返回列表